About Wagga Wagga 2650

The size of Wagga Wagga is approximately 8.9 square kilometres. It has 13 parks covering nearly 21% of total area. The population of Wagga Wagga in 2011 was 6,961 people. By 2016 the population was 7,109 showing a population growth of 2.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Wagga Wagga is 20-29 years. Households in Wagga Wagga are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Wagga Wagga work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 47.8% of the homes in Wagga Wagga were owner-occupied compared with 45.5% in 2016.

Wagga Wagga has 6,071 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Wagga Wagga have seen a 64.07%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 56.42%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Wagga Wagga is $562,557 while the median value for Units is $348,780.
  • Houses have a median rent of $490 while Units have a median rent of $380.
